Abstract(in English) Estimation of uninterruptibility during desk work is an important issue for better interruption. In this study, we focused on the head movement of desk workers that is expected to reflect the gaze motion that is related to the information acquisition behavior of the workers. The experiment revealed that 1) it is more interruptible at head motion; 2) the magnitude of saggital motion correlates to the uninterruptibility; 3) the saggital position is as well; 4) the fluctuation of saggital motion also correlates to the uninterruptibility; 5) these tendencies are observed in both puzzle task and paper examination task.
